@Jack95  It is unfortunate you dod not have a phone, it is one of the best tools you can have to diagnose broadband faults, and can be bought from under £10 from Argos/B&Q/Supermarkets.

Chances are you have a noisy line which has resulted in the reduced speeds you are experiencing.

Sight of the Help Desk tab from the router, found by logging in, going to Advanced then Troubleshooting and Help Desk will help confirm this.

Raising a fault is the next step.

Hiya @Jack95, thanks for getting in touch. I am really sorry for the issues that you're having with your service.

 

I can certainly see there has been a number of drops occur on your line and testing is detecting a loop fault.

 

So we can rule out the cause being internal, can you please unplug all equipment from your phone sockets (including the face plate of the master socket) and give us a nudge once done so we can retest for you. If this is still being detected, we'll need to look at arranging you an engineer.
